| Statistic | Fact |
|---|---|
| Job Growth | The Bureau of Labor Statistics projects a 10% growth in employment for occupational health and safety specialists from 2019 to 2029. |
| Median Salary | According to PayScale, the median salary for an occupational health and safety specialist is $70,480 per year. |
| Industry Demand | As workplace safety regulations become stricter, the demand for qualified health and safety professionals continues to rise. |
